We should expect, then, that the temperature will increase once all the ice is melted, but then stop increasing while boiling occurs.

What would this look like on a graph?

media

14

Notice that I changed the x-axis since the last time you looked at this graph. Now, it says "heat transferred to cup."

If heat is transferring into the cup the whole time, this means that the water must be gaining energy the entire time, right?

And yet, the temperature of the water doesn't change for big portions of the graph. This suggests that even thought the particles ARE gaining energy, they are NOT gaining kinetic energy.

Let's call the energy gained by the water "phase energy."

The water is using the energy it gains to change the phase of matter its in.

So, depending on what region of the graph we're in, the water is either gaining Kinetic Energy or its gaining Phase Energy, but never both at the same time.
